It's time to get back to it, though, so without further ado, here's a great beginner pattern for anyone whose house is overrun with plastic bags...



Super Simple Bag Bag
Hook: 5mm

Yarn: 1 skein of any worsted weight yarn will work - this pattern doesn't use a whole lot of yarn, so it's perfect to use up a leftover "mostly there" skein from previous projects, as long as the yarn has a bit of give to it.

Abbreviations:
ch = chain
ss = slip stitch
sc = single crochet
dc = double crochet
YO = yarn over


Special Stitches:
Dc2tog = *YO and draw up a loop in the next dc. YO and draw through 2 loops on hook.* Repeat from * to * one more time. YO and draw through all 3 loops on hook.

Main Body

To begin, ch 20 and join with ss in first ch to form ring.

Round 1: Ch 1. 30 sc in ring being careful not to twist. Join with ss in first sc.

Round 2: Ch 1. 1 sc in first sc. *2 sc in next sc, 1 sc in next sc.* Repeat from * to * around to last sc. 2 sc in last sc. Join with ss in first sc. (45 sc)

Round 3: Ch 3 (counts as first dc throughout). 1 dc in same sc. *1 dc in each of next 14 sc, 2 dc in next sc.* Repeat from * to * twice. 1 dc in each of next 14 dc. Join with ss in top of first ch 3. (48 dc)

Rounds 4 & 5: Ch 3. 1 dc in each dc around. Join with ss in top of first ch 3.

Round 6: Ch 4 (counts as first dc and ch 1 space throughout). *Skip next dc, dc in next dc, ch 1.* Repeat from * to * around. Join with ss in 3rd chain of beginning ch 4.

Rounds 7 & 8: Ss in first ch 1 space. Ch 4. *Skip next dc, dc in next dc, ch 1.* Repeat from * to * around. Join with ss in 3rd chain of beginning ch 4.

Round 9: Ch 3. Dc in ch 1 space. *Dc in next dc, dc in ch 1 space.* Repeat from * to * around. Join with ss in top of beginning ch 3.

Rounds 10 & 11: Ch 3. 1 dc in each dc around. Join with ss in top of beginning ch 3.

Repeat rounds 6-11 until bag reaches your desired length, making sure that you end on a round 10.

To Finish:
Round 1: Ch 3. Dc2tog over next 2 dc. *1 dc in next dc, dc2tog over next 2 dc.* Repeat from * to * around. Join with ss in top of beginning ch 3. (32 dc)

Round 2: Ch 1. 1 sc in each dc around. Join with ss in top of beginning ch 3.

Round 3: Ch 1. 1 sc in each sc around. Join with ss in first sc. DO NOT FINISH OFF.

Handle: Ch 30. Count 16 sc around and ss in that sc (connecting other side of the handle). Ch 1 and sc back along the chain. Join with ss to first sc of round 3. Finish off.
